This is not entirely correct. I had the same problem doing an Archive and Install. Could no longer use the Palm installer to get HotSync on Tiger. Turns out that it has problems writing Conduit Manager, HotSync Manager, and Transport Monitor as applications. They turn up as generic icons. My fix was to copy this from another Mac, still running 10.3.9... May be possible to fix it by manually turning these generic bundles into apps...Friday, May 06 2005 @ 02:46 AM PDT
